College football legend Nick Saban claims NIL has 'hurt' the SEC while helping northern schools
In a recent appearance on 'The Pat McAfee Show,' college football icon Nick Saban expressed concerns that the Name, Image, and Likeness (NIL) policies have negatively impacted the Southeastern Conference (SEC), giving an edge to northern schools. This statement is significant as it highlights the ongoing debate about the fairness and implications of NIL in college sports, particularly how it may shift competitive balances and affect recruiting strategies.
